			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>So the transfer window has closed and we added Koscielny, Squillaci, Chamakh. But is the squad stronger or weaker as a result of the new signings and departures or are we weaker than last season?</p>
<p>The goalkeepers were an area that we needed strengthening, Arsene pretty much confirmed it with comments like &#8220;the number 1 is up in the air&#8221; and the resfusal to rule out Schwarzer. Perhaps it was all left too late, yes I think Arsene has to field much of the criticism for this but when Hughes joined Fulham I pretty much knew he wouldn&#8217;t sell to us &#8211; he hates Arsene. Couple that with the injury to Fulham&#8217;s second choice keeper and Schwarzer was going nowhere. So we are left with Almunia as number one, his confidence must be shot to pieces knowing that Arsene was looking to replace him right until the window closed. Fabianski has shown himself to be a very weak backup keeper as well. It is a massive worry for us this position, and might cost us silverware, but only one person will carry the can for this. <strong>Verdict &#8211; no change from last season</strong></p>
<p>We had issues in defence last term, the reality of only having two centrebacks hurt us at times. Sylvestre was not Premier League quality and not Arsenal quality. Sol Campbell was a great signing for the second half of the season, which timed well with the routine Gallas injury so again we were back down to two centrebacks. But all three of those players have left the club. Two replacements have arrived, Sebastian Squillaci and Laurent Koscielny the former brings experience but has yet to feature so no further comment can be given and the latter looks promising but needs to adapt to the league. Johan Djourou also returns from long term injury, but there are concerns he will stay fit for the season so he will be fourth choice I feel. But we now start the season with what appears four decent central defenders, that gives more confidence than last year did. No change in the left/right back positions but I don&#8217;t think we had issues there and the return to fitness of Gibbs will provide some competition for the at times lacklustre Clichy. <strong>Verdict &#8211; stronger than last season</strong></p>
<p>In midfield we have not added, however the emergence of Wilshere is a bonus. A year older and with half a season of loan experience with Bolton seems to have made him more of a player. The early season form of Rosicky is promising too. But in reality we were pretty strong in midfield anyway, and there have been no major changes so, <strong>Verdict &#8211; no change from last season</strong></p>
<p>Our forward line was going strong, banging goals in until van Persie got injured. But no issues like that this seaso&#8230;oh hang on. Bendtner can cover, ahh but he is injured too. At least we have Chamakh, he looks promising and has a high work rate. A player who offers something different to what we saw from the dwindling Eduardo last season. Provided we can keep van Persie fit for most of the season and have Bendtner back at some point we will have competition for the front position. Walcott looks transformed too, he could even be given a shot in the middle if we fancied it. Goals were not a problem last season, and I doubt they will be this. <strong>Verdict &#8211; stronger than last season</strong></p>
<p>So overall I think we have a stronger squad than last year, not more depth but certainly more quality in the depth we have. The 25 man squad rule wont hurt us too much either as we have a long list of under 21s we can add at any point in the season. As I said before goals being scored wont be an issue for us, it&#8217;s the conceding goals that will be the problem &#8211; just like it was las season. While Arsene has strengthened in the central defensive positions I do still worry about the keepers. Schwarzer would not have offered an improvement compared to Almunia, but he would have been a far more confident player and that is something that I think many gooners are worried about.</p>

<p>I sat in Club Level yesterday, I was with a group of work mates and for the extra £5 over a regular ticket I thought why not. So what was it like? Well it&#8217;s very plush compared to the &#8220;cheap&#8221; seats. An escalator takes you up to club level and you are met with carpeted floors in the bar areas, very small queues at the bar even during peak time (Kronenbourg is also sold up there alongside Fosters and John Smiths, I wonder if that is new this year or a club level exclusive?) and the toilets have tiled floors rather than the bare concrete we get in the other areas. The seats were the same as everywhere else, the view pretty good, not too high an angle compared to the Upper. But is it worth the premium? (£1500 extra compared to my lower tier Season Ticket) No, I don&#8217;t think so. It is a luxurious brand of football viewing, not what I am looking for in a match. Nice to entertain people or if you are in a group, but it&#8217;s not something I want to do week in week out. I prefer my seat in the lower tier thanks very much.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Premier League results earlier in the weekend meant that we could gain 3 points on Utd and 2 on Chelsea. Gilbertosilver from <a href="http://gunnerblog.com/" target="_blank">Gunnerblog</a> said before the game that &#8220;yesterday&#8217;s results were a gift. Now we must take advantage&#8221;, that was so true but we have seen this many times before when on a league weekend where our rivals have faltered we have struggled to get a draw let alone that important 3 points.</p>
<p>I was watching the game delayed by about an hour, I had been out for lunch and Sky+ was set. Around about the time when the final whistle was blowing my phone started getting texts, I was fearing the worst.</p>
<p>The first half was all Liverpool, we look so poor. There was little real defending done, out passing game was again all over the place. I think Nasri&#8217;s long range shot was about our only real chance on goal. At our end Torres had a golden opportunity that he shot straight at Almunia, perhaps showing his lack of match practice.</p>
<p>Liverpool should have had a penalty, Gerrard was felled by Gallas. If he had the ball or not is irrelevant to me, had that happened to one of our players I would have been furious with Howard Webb. But the problem is when you cry penalty so many times like Mr Gerrard does, sometimes you won&#8217;t get the genuine ones. Even Andy &#8220;I love Stevie Gee&#8221; Gray said on first viewing that Gerrard &#8220;went down a bit easily&#8221;, although he did later change his opinion. It wasn&#8217;t a turning point in the game as such, but it would have given Liverpool an earlier lead.</p>
<p>But the Liverpool goal did come, call it a lack of defensive play if you will but I think the blame has to lie at Almunia&#8217;s door. The freekick came in, and instead of catching it Almunia palmed it away, right into the path of Kuyt who fired home. Earlier in the week Lukasz Fabianski was saying he wants to push for the number one spot, he has a great chance. Yes he makes rash decisions coming out of the area, but so did Jens, but his command of catching and coming for crosses, corners and freekicks is, in my opinion, better than Almunias.</p>
<p>Liverpool finished the first half on top of the game, one goal up, and set to gain some points back on the 4th place spot they so desire. Our league challenge was further fading. But at halftime I was not too disconsolate, perhaps it was the alcohol inside me giving me confidence, or maybe our goals from last year. I just felt, or probably hoped, that Arsenal were not finished.</p>
<p>In the second half Arsenal looked to have stepped up the pace somewhat. They were harrying for balls in midfield, Cesc and Song looked much more effective as we started to penetrate Liverpool more. About five minutes after half time Samir Nasri whipped a ball in from the right, Carragher fell on his arse trying to clear it and Glenn Johnson kindly put it into his own net. It was 1-1, game on!</p>
<p>We built on this goal and it appeared that we had the confidence now and Liverpool were on the ropes. Not much seemed to be going their way as they went to attack the Kop end. Enjoying the mainstay of possession the ball was played, by Cesc I think, to Arshavin who was stood on the left of the Liverpool box. The Russian wrong footed Johnson and lashed a right foot shot in off the post, past a motionless Reina. Another stunning goal for Arshavin.</p>
<p>It was now 58 minutes into the game and I was really worried we could hold onto this lead. Liverpool had a few chances, but we did something we have rarely done this season, we defended as a team and looked comfortable with it. A few more chances came our way, but in the end we didn&#8217;t need them. We weathered the storm and won 2-1. The only concerns were the removal of Traore and right at the very end Arshavin coming off &#8211; more on those injuries when we hear it.</p>
<p>However the drama was not over, in his post match interview with Sky Cesc had the following to say on the manager&#8217;s half time team talk:</p>
<p><em>&#8220;He said none of us were fit to wear the Arsenal shirt. I have never seen him like that&#8221;</em></p>
<p>It clearly worked. Arsène after the game was a bit coy and hinted at saying that but wanted to keep things in the dressing room, however when the Sky reporter asked if we were back in the title race the boss had this to say, I will leave it as the last words on today&#8217;s blog:</p>
<p><em>&#8220;Mathematically yes, and mentally, certainly&#8221;</em></p>
